<p>PROBLEM TO BE SOLVED: To enable the variation of a measurement interval according to the conditions of a patient, namely when the analyzed value is found to be within the range of the absolute threshold value, the measuring interval is spread towards the maximal interval in the variable range while when the value is found to be out of the range the interval is narrowed. SOLUTION: Storing a measured value from a bloodless blood pressure measurement unit 2 in a memory 4, the date is read out at an arithmetic unit 12 of a microprocessor 10 and is analyzed there to get a running average of the data till this time and the data is judged whether it is within or not the range of an absolute threshold value and a time-fluctuation threshold value. When the analyzed date is within the range, a command signal to spread the measurement interval is sent to the bloodless blood pressure measurement unit 2 from the arithmetic unit 12. While the analyzed value is out of the range, a command signal to return the measuring interval promptly to the normal interval is sent to the bloodless blood pressure measurement unit 2 from the arithmetic unit 12.</p> |
